Dominating Disaster Recovery in the Cyber Realm

In the volatile realm of cybersecurity, disaster recovery is not simply a process—it's a essential component of any robust security framework. Cyberattacks are becoming increasingly advanced, demanding proactive strategies to minimize downtime and reduce the impact of attacks. A well-defined disaster recovery plan must encompass a comprehensive range of scenarios, from targeted attacks to physical disasters.

Businesses must prioritize resilient recovery mechanisms that ensure business continuity in the face of adversity. This demands implementing backup systems, conducting regular simulations, and establishing clear coordination protocols. By embracing a proactive and comprehensive approach to disaster recovery, organizations can bolster their cyber defenses and limit the potential repercussions of a cyberattack.

From Breach to Recovery: A Hands-On Approach

Data breaches can decimate businesses, causing significant monetary damage and compromising customer confidence. A proactive and organized approach to recovery is critical in minimizing the impact of such incidents. This involves a holistic strategy that encompasses assessing the scope of the breach, limiting further damage, restoring affected systems, and adopting robust security measures to deter future attacks.

  • Additionally, it is crucial to communicate openly and honestly with customers, stakeholders, and regulators throughout the recovery process.
  • A actionable approach to breach recovery facilitates organizations to resume operations faster and with minimal disruption.

Byembracing a comprehensive plan that emphasizes on swift action, transparent communication, and robust security measures, businesses can transform data breaches into valuable learning experiences.
